The last time I bought 16 meg 30 pin SIMMs, they were less than $10 apiece. That's still not dirt cheap, but it's not bad, especially since you'll never need to replace them. I think it cost $60 for all eight.
Mac OS doesn't need that much memory, but aside from the memory test, it certainly doesn't hurt. If you prefer to not reboot often, it's all the better that applications can open with the full amount of memory they want and memory fragmentation isn't an issue.
I'm in the market for sixteen 16 meg 30 pin SIMMs for the Amiga version of the SE/30 - the original Amiga 3000. It has a FastLane Z3 which can take up to 256 megs. Do I need it? No. Do I want to max it out just so it's maxed out? Yes. I doubt I'll be trying to build gcc on it any time soon, which so far is the only thing that absolutely won't work with less than 256 megs.
